  12. This is a little devil's advocate but not entirely: does he? Morel has undeniable tools but he also is a 45 prospect who hadn't had excellent minor league results until this most recent stint at Iowa. His future role is along the lines of second division starter or utility man on a good team that plays more often than not. His recent usage is the likely good outcome, and doubly so when you consider that he's been a negative with the glove(that part I don't think is permanent). Now if the Cubs are 15 games out in August I'd rather he get the reps than Mastrobuoni even in a bad matchup, but I also don't fault them for playing to win at this point in the season. Morel is likely Wisdom reincarnated, which is a useful thing and great to have at 24 instead of 31 but also a player who will be exploited and you know you need to hedge against from a roster perspective.
